01Overview

We have an exciting opportunity for a Billing Analyst to join our Group Procurement team. The position is based in Gurugram working within a global team, reporting to the Global Head of Asset Management. As Billing Analyst, you will complete reconciliations and processing of invoices into the Coupa accounts payable system. This includes ensuring the invoicing accurately reflects usage and contracts, working with suppliers where there are discrepancies, and ensuring payment terms as per contract are met. You will be maintaining numerous Excel spreadsheets, including manipulating large volumes of data using functions such as Look Ups and Pivot Tables. The role will also require you to manage inventories of user and services and keeping them up to date. Additionally, you will communicate with suppliers to obtain information in regards to accounts changes or payment queries and with internal customers to manage expectations and providing relevant data for reporting as well spend and usage concerns. To be successful in this role, you will have a bachelors degree, with working knowledge in reconciliations and managing large datasets. You will have excellent problem-solving skills and a high level of customer service, be a team player with the ability to drive desired outcomes. It is essential to have MS Office experience.
